Hi all, I seem to have lost my cdrom drive, It really stange it shows up in the post and if I go into the bios setup it there along with the HDD but when I go to the boot menu it gone, it never show up in MY COMPUTER in Windows but i can see it in device manager with Exclamation Mark going througth it uninstalling and reinstalling it make no differance.
I am wondering this has got to be a bios problem, because even though the bios see it I can not boot from it, I don't no I'll leave it to greater computer minds than mine.
It's rare that an ide or sata port fail. Check your bios settings and enable all ide and sata devices, even raid; some boards won't detect sata except in raid mode. You can enable it without using it.
